Two-vehicle collision in the County of Forty Mile claims the life of Medicine Hat woman

A 57-year-old Medicine Hat woman is confirmed to have died following a two-vehicle collision in the County of Forty Mile earlier this month.

The crash happened on July 2 at the intersection of Township Road 112 and Range Road 125, northwest of Bow Island.

According to the RCMP, a Honda Civic and a Ford Transit van collided at an uncontrolled gravel-road intersection.

The driver of the Honda Civic was taken to the hospital by HALO Air Ambulance, where she later died.
